Kaila Gray Named Second Team All-TCCC

SPRINGFIELD, Mass. – Nichols College senior Kaila Gray (Pembroke, N.H.) has earned All-Conference recognition from The Commonwealth Coast Conference, it was announced Friday by Commissioner Gregg M. Kaye. The midfielder was named to the All-TCCC Second Team for the third time in her career; she previously earned Second Team honors in 2005 and 2006.

 

Gray started all 18 games for the Bison this season, helping the team into the TCCC postseason for the first time since 2004. With 18 points on eight goals and a pair of assists, she ranks second on the team in scoring. Gray all but guaranteed a victory for the Bison when collecting a point – Nichols went 8-0 when the senior tallied at least one point in the game this season.

 

Gray's penalty kick goal against Western New England College on September 23 gave the Bison their first TCCC victory of the season, and her pair of tallies in Nichols' 5-1 win at Anna Maria on October 29 helped clinch a playoff berth for the Bison.

 

 

Nichols (10-7-1, 6-6-1 TCCC) clinched the eighth seed in the TCCC Championship Tournament and travels to top-seeded Endicott (13-2-2, 12-0-1) Saturday for a 1 p.m. quarterfinal game. A Nichols comeback fell short in the teams' previous meeting on October 15 in Dudley, Mass., as the Gulls secured a 4-2 victory.
